We are only a little over halfway through the year, and our Dive into Science participants have already completed more than 300 dives!
Our cohorts in California are working hard to complete required continuing education courses so they can participate in Reef Check and AAUS Scientific Diver training later this year.
With this experience, each diver is gaining scientific diving skills, ecological knowledge, and hands-on experience that will strengthen community stewardship and support greater Tribal participation in marine science and conservation for years to come.

Thank you to SeaDoc Society for funding six new science projects in 2026, including our efforts to improve kelp monitoring. They are investing nearly $270,000 in research to better understand and protect the Salish Sea.
Funding science is a key tool for tackling conservation challenges. Read more about all of the projects at our 🔗
